走马灯特效怎么做
走马灯特效可以为网页设计增添活力和吸引力。下面将详细介绍如何制作走马灯特效,希望能对你有所帮助。
1. 确定需求和设计思路
在制作走马灯特效之前,我们首先需要明确自己的需求,并确定设计思路。是要创建水平滚动还是垂直滚动的走马灯?要展示的内容是图片还是文字?根据需求,我们可以选择合适的设计工具和技术。
2. 使用HTML和CSS创建基本结构
走马灯特效通常基于HTML和CSS实现。我们可以使用div、ul和li元素来创建基本结构,用来容纳走马灯中的内容。
3. 编写CSS样式
通过CSS样式,我们可以设置走马灯的尺寸、颜色、字体等外观样式。同时,我们还可以使用CSS动画来实现滚动效果。例如,通过设置关键帧动画来控制元素的移动。
4. 添加JavaScript交互
如果需要更多复杂的特效,我们还可以添加JavaScript交互来实现。利用JavaScript,我们可以控制走马灯的滚动速度、方向、暂停和继续等功能。
5. 测试和调试
在完成走马灯特效的编码后,我们需要进行测试和调试。确保走马灯在不同浏览器和设备上都能正常显示,并检查是否有任何错误或问题。
6. 实例演示
下面是一个简单的走马灯特效实例:
```
- 第一张图片
- 第二张图片
- 第三张图片
.carousel {
width: 400px;
height: 200px;
overflow: hidden;
}
.carousel ul {
list-style: none;
margin: 0;
padding: 0;
animation: scroll 10s infinite;
}
.carousel li {
float: left;
width: 100px;
height: 200px;
}
@keyframes scroll {
0% { transform: translateX(0); }
33% { transform: translateX(-100px); }
66% { transform: translateX(-200px); }
100% { transform: translateX(-300px); }
}
```
通过调整CSS样式和JavaScript交互,你可以根据你的具体需求定制走马灯特效。
总结:
制作走马灯特效需要明确需求、确定设计思路,并运用HTML、CSS和JavaScript等技术来实现。通过测试和调试,确保走马灯能够在不同环境下正常显示。希望这篇文章能够对你在制作走马灯特效时提供一定的帮助。
版权声明:本文内容由互联网用户自发贡献,本站不承担相关法律责任.如有侵权/违法内容,本站将立刻删除。